Big Brother Africa is back for a 6th season

Big Brother Africa is back for a 6th season on M-Net and is now looking for contestants across 14 African countries including South Africa who only have until 27 February to enter. The cameras kicks off on Sunday 1 May for 91 days. Endemol SA is once again producing the reality show.

”Last year’s Big Brother All Stars version was a great success and we were extremely pleased with the show’s performance,” says Biola Alabi, M-Net Africa managing director who says that M-net is looking forward to the new 6th season of Big Brother Africa kicking of on 1 May. She describes the 5th season as ”compelling, entertaining and exciting television.” ”This year it’s once again time for fresh faces and new perspectives so we encourage entries from across the 14 countries,” she says. People from Angola, Botswana, Ethiopia, Ghana, Kenya, Malawi, Mozambique, Namibia, Nigeria, South Africa, Tanzania, Uganda, Zambia and Zimbabwe who are 21 and older can enter. The 6th season of Big Brother Africa will again be shown for 24 hours per day for 7 days a week on DStv channel 198 from 1 May.

The deadline for entries for the 6th Big Brother Africa is 27 February. Entry forms are available at MultiChoice offices in these 14 countries. People can also log on to www.mnetafrica.com and complete an entry form online or download one and email it to bba@endemol.co.za before the deadline.
